Residential or commercial, water damage emergencies in Rose Hill keep coming back to the same drivers. combined sewer overflow during spring snowmelt and heavy rainfall sits at the top of the list.
Rose Hill, Kansas experiences heavy spring rains and snowmelt that can overwhelm older combined sewer systems. The region's clay soil and flat terrain contribute to prolonged water retention, increasing the risk of sewage backups in residential areas.
